What to Expect From the Cooking Experience
The adventure begins at the charming meeting point on Old Mount Barker Road in Stirling, where you’ll gather with up to 18 other foodies. The class runs for roughly four hours, which includes not just the cooking itself but also ample time for tasting and socializing. The location itself exudes a relaxed, countryside vibe that makes the entire experience more than just a cooking class — it’s a mini escape to the hills.
Once underway, you’ll be introduced to a variety of recipes—these could range from classic pasta to inventive international dishes, depending on the class you select. The professional chefs leading the class are not only knowledgeable but also passionate about sharing their tips, tricks, and cultural insights. They’re there to make sure you’re chopping, stirring, and sizzling with confidence. Expect a lively, interactive atmosphere where asking questions and sharing laughs are encouraged.
After the cooking, you’ll settle into a cozy dining area where your freshly prepared dishes will be served. The atmosphere here is warm and inviting, perfect for tasting your creations and chatting with fellow participants. Since all recipes are yours to take home, you’ll leave with a nice collection of new skills, plus the confidence to recreate restaurant-quality dishes in your own kitchen. And because wine is included, you’ll be able to toast to your new culinary prowess, all in a setting that highlights the natural beauty of the Adelaide Hills.

FAQ

How long is the cooking class?
The class lasts approximately four hours, including preparation, tasting, and social time.
Where does the class start and end?
It begins at 96 Old Mount Barker Road in Stirling and ends back at this meeting point.
Is the price worth it?
Yes, given that it includes expert instruction, all ingredients, recipes, and wine, the experience offers good value for the quality and scope.
Can I participate if I’m a beginner?
Absolutely. The class is suitable for all skill levels, from kitchen novices to experienced cooks.
What types of dishes might I learn to make?
While the specific menu varies, you can expect to learn how to make restaurant-quality dishes, potentially from international cuisines like Italian pasta, Japanese, or Thai.
Is transportation provided?
No, transportation is not included, but the meeting point is accessible near public transportation options.
What should I bring?
Wear comfortable clothing suitable for cooking. All necessary ingredients and tools are provided.
Can I take the recipes home?
Yes, all recipes prepared during the class are yours to keep and recreate later.
